我该如何新增一个工作表并将修改后的内容添加到其中
时间: 2023-11-27 10:51:20 浏览: 45
如果你想使用 Python 代码来新增一个工作表并将修改后的内容添加到其中,可以使用 openpyxl 模块。以下是一个示例代码,其中假设你已经有一个名为 "example.xlsx" 的 Excel 文件:
```python
import openpyxl
# 打开工作簿
wb = openpyxl.load_workbook('example.xlsx')
# 创建新的工作表
new_sheet = wb.create_sheet('New Sheet')
# 在新工作表中写入数据
new_sheet['A1'] = 'Hello'
new_sheet['B1'] = 'world!'
new_sheet['A2'] = 'How'
new_sheet['B2'] = 'are you?'
# 保存修改后的工作簿
wb.save('example.xlsx')
```
这段代码做了以下几件事情:
1. 使用 openpyxl 模块中的 `load_workbook()` 方法打开了名为 "example.xlsx" 的工作簿。
2. 使用工作簿对象的 `create_sheet()` 方法创建了一个名为 "New Sheet" 的新工作表,并将其赋值给 `new_sheet` 变量。
3. 在新工作表中使用单元格的坐标,使用赋值语句向单元格中写入了数据。
4. 使用工作簿对象的 `save()` 方法保存了修改后的工作簿。
你可以根据需要修改单元格坐标和写入的数据,来适应你的具体需求。
相关问题
在这个工作簿内新增一个工作表,将此文件夹内的其他工作簿的内容复制到这个工作表
非常抱歉,作为一名语言模型,我无法直接对文件进行操作。但是,您可以按照以下步骤在 Excel 中完成此操作:
1. 在当前工作簿中,右键单击任意工作表选项卡,然后选择“新建工作表”以创建一个新工作表。
2. 打开您要复制的另一个工作簿。
3. 在另一个工作簿中,选择您要复制的工作表。您可以通过单击选项卡来选择工作表。
4. 在另一个工作簿中,单击“开始”选项卡上的“复制”按钮。
5. 在弹出的菜单中,选择“复制到工作簿”。
6. 在弹出的“复制”对话框中,选择当前工作簿中的新工作表。
7. 点击“确定”按钮,复制的工作表会被添加到当前工作簿的新工作表中。
8. 重复步骤3到步骤7,直到您将所有需要复制的工作表都添加到了当前工作簿的新工作表中。
希望这能帮助到您!
matlab新建一个excel工作簿,之后再新增工作表并重新命名
您可以使用以下代码在 MATLAB 中新建一个 Excel 工作簿,然后新增一个工作表并重新命名:
```matlab
% 新建 Excel 工作簿
excelApp = actxserver('Excel.Application');
workbook = excelApp.Workbooks.Add();
% 新增工作表
worksheet = workbook.Sheets.Add();
% 重新命名工作表
worksheet.Name = '新工作表';
% 保存并关闭工作簿
workbook.SaveAs('新工作簿.xlsx');
workbook.Close();
% 释放 Excel 进程
excelApp.Quit();
```
在这段代码中,我们首先使用 `actxserver` 函数创建一个 Excel 应用程序对象 `excelApp`,然后使用 `Workbooks.Add()` 方法创建一个新的工作簿,并将其保存在 `workbook` 变量中。接着,我们使用 `Sheets.Add()` 方法在工作簿中新增一个工作表,并将其保存在 `worksheet` 变量中。最后,我们使用 `worksheet.Name` 属性重新命名工作表,并使用 `workbook.SaveAs()` 方法将工作簿保存为 `新工作簿.xlsx` 文件。最后,我们使用 `workbook.Close()` 方法关闭工作簿,并使用 `excelApp.Quit()` 方法释放 Excel 进程。
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![rar](https://img-home.csdnimg.cn/images/20210720083606.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)